I recently upgraded an OMD instance from 2.80 to 3.10. The upgrade went fine, and most everything is working just fine.
However, the graph images that are normally inserted into my HTML notifications are missing, and have been replaced by a static image of the thruk login screen with a "session expired" message at the top. The notification e-mail uses the following to generate the graph (it's the default template): notify-by-email.service.html.tpl:print `~/bin/thruk --local -a graph --host='[% HOSTNAME %]' --service='[% SERVICEDESC %]' --width=900 --height=200 --start=$start --end=$end --format=base64`; It seems that the issue is that "~/bin/thruk --local" does not login. I must have done something to set-up that login when I first installed 2.80, but I certainly don't remember what. What's the proper way to get a session cookie created so that the local thruk can get authenticated and pull a graph?
